Input/Output
Switch to Batch (SADF)
You can select to have the Batch or
SADF function displayed when
you press [Special Original]. See p.15
Batch.
Note
Default: Batch
SADF Auto Reset
In SADF mode, an original must be
set within a specific time after the
previous original has been fed.
You can adjust this time from 3 sec-
onds to 99 in 1 second increments.
Note
Default: 5 seconds
Rotate Sort: Auto Paper Continue
You can continue copying when
paper of the required orientation
has run out during rotate-sorting.
See p.42 Rotate Sort.
Note
If you select [No] :
When paper of the required
orientation runs out, the ma-
chine stops copying and
prompts you to supply copy
paper. When you load paper,
the machine will continue
copying.
If you select [Yes] :
Copying continues using copy
paper of a different orienta-
tion. The copy job will finish
even if the machine is left un-
attended.
Default: No
Auto Sort
You can specify whether the Sort
function is to be selected when the
machine is turned on, or when the
functions are cleared.
Note
Default: No
Memory Full Auto Scan Restart
If memory becomes full while
scanning originals, the machine
will copy the scanned originals
first, and then automatically pro-
ceed scanning remaining originals.
You can enable or disable this
function.
